1974 in Association Football - Events

Events

  • The Football World Cup 1974 is held from June 12 to July 7 in West Germany. West Germany wins its second title, defeating much favored Netherlands 2 – 1 in the final. Surprisingly, Poland take 3rd after defeating Brazil 1 – 0.
  • European Cup: Bayern Munich beats Atlético Madrid 4 – 0 in the final. This was the first German EC win.
  • UEFA Cup: Feyenoord wins 2–1 (Away) and 2–0 (Home) in the final against Tottenham Hotspur, winning the cup for the first time.
  • UEFA Cup Winners Cup: 1. FC Magdeburg wins 2–0 over AC Milan, winning the cup for the first time. This also marks the only instance of an East German club winning a European title.
  • Copa Libertadores 1974: Won by Independiente after defeating São Paulo Futebol Clube on an aggregate score of 1–0.
  • May 1 – PSV Eindhoven claims the Dutch Cup by defeating title holders NAC Breda: 6–0.
  • September 18 – Dutch club FC Amsterdam makes its European debut by defeating Malta's Hibernians F.C. 5–0 in the first round of the UEFA Cup, with two goals from Nico Jansen.
